Linda Marie Heine, 44, of Topeka, passed away Friday, March 25, 2022.

She was born August 30, 1977, in Manhattan, Kansas, the daughter of Teresa Heine. She was a graduate of Rossville High School and KAW Area Technical School.

Linda was employed by USD 501 for 24 years.

She was a member of the Topeka / Shawnee Kansas Special Olympics team.

Survivors include her mother, Teresa Heine of Topeka; grandfather Wilford Heine of Topeka; aunts, uncles and cousins; and boyfriend Beau Renyer.

She was preceded in death by her grandmother Reba Bailey; and great-grandparents Oral and Sarah RookStool.

Linda enjoyed the Special Olympics and spending time with her S & L Ranch family.

Cremation is planned. A celebration of Linda’s life will be held at a later date. Dove Cremations and Funerals, Southwest Chapel in Topeka is assisting the family.
